bisect-debug
A regression means there's a specific commit where behavior flipped from good to
bad. Bisect finds it in O(log n) steps by binary-searching history with a
pass/fail test. The payoff is a precise culprit commit you can read and fix,
instead of guessing.
Steps
- Turn the bug into a pass/fail command.
- If an existing test already covers it, use that — it should fail at
HEAD.
- Otherwise write a throwaway check outside the repo, e.g.
/tmp/bisect-check.sh, that reproduces the bug and exits 0 when the
behavior is good and non-zero when it's bad. Keeping it outside the working
tree is the trick: it stays put across every checkout, so you never add it
to the repo or shuffle a test commit through history. git bisect run
executes it from the repo root, so reference repo files by their normal
paths (and include a build step if the project needs one).
- Find a known-good commit. Check out older commits and run the command
until it passes; note that commit as
[good-commit].
- Run the bisect automatically:
git bisect start HEAD [good-commit]
git bisect run bash /tmp/bisect-check.sh # or the existing test command
Git checks out midpoints and runs the command at each until it reports
[bad-commit] is the first bad commit. Finish with git bisect reset to
return to where you started.
- Analyze the culprit.
git show [bad-commit] — explain what in it caused
the regression.
- Fix it properly. Suggest a new bug-fix commit that resolves the bug and
adds a proper regression test committed into the repo, so the behavior is
protected going forward (the throwaway
/tmp script was only scaffolding —
discard it). Always a fresh commit, never a rewrite of the culprit — it is
almost always already on shared history, which must not be rewritten (others
may have built on it). Write the fix commit with an imperative subject line
and a body explaining why the bug occurred, not how the diff works.
Why automate with bisect run
Manually marking each midpoint good/bad is slow and error-prone. A scripted
command turns the whole search into one step — you only think at the start (pick
the check and the good commit) and the end (fix the culprit).
